For our summer 2012 feature story on the rise of South African cheesemakers, our writer, Jim Clarke, paid visits to four different cheesemakers and one cheese shop! The talented Patrick McKenna documented the entire trip with his camera, and there were so many great shots that we couldn’t fit them all in the magazine. Instead, we’re bringing them to you right here. Get to know Fairview Wine and Cheese, Buffalo Ridge Cheese, Healey’s Cheese, and Dalewood Fromage through these images. Also included is a glimpse of Constantia Cheesery, a retail store that sells cheeses from all over Africa. Enjoy!
